Transaction 17f57e2feec43a43d151308643120c16eebba4adae98712e0d35702f92645e77

1 Input
2 Outputs
  • 17f57e2feec43a43d151308643120c16eebba4adae98712e0d35702f92645e77:0
  • value  50000000
    address  35gCHUnsSj6XiHMzqN4ZVFowobrxn9akJu
  • 17f57e2feec43a43d151308643120c16eebba4adae98712e0d35702f92645e77:1
  • value  76684436
    address  3CGYXTZarCDbPu1RuauaM3dakfRe8NwQFP